Domino's Q1 2025 Earnings Report
Domino's reported strong net income growth in Q1 2025 despite a slight dip in U.S. same store sales.
Key Takeaways
Domino’s delivered higher net income and EPS growth driven by gains from its investment in DPC Dash, although U.S. same store sales declined modestly.
Net income rose 18.9% year-over-year to $149,651,000.
Diluted EPS increased 20.9% to $4.33.
Free cash flow jumped 59.1% year-over-year.
U.S. same store sales declined 0.5% while international same store sales grew 3.7%.

Forward Guidance
Domino’s aims to continue leveraging its 'Hungry for MORE' strategy to drive growth amid macroeconomic challenges.
Positive Outlook
- Hungry for MORE strategy expected to support annual sales growth.
- Supply chain margin improvement expected to continue.
- Positive momentum from DPC Dash investment gains.
- Strong free cash flow generation enhancing liquidity.
- Sustained international same store sales growth.
Challenges Ahead
- Macroeconomic environment remains challenging globally.
- U.S. same store sales softness could persist.
- Currency exchange headwinds impacting international royalties.
- Higher tax rates expected to weigh on profitability.
- Severance costs related to organizational changes may continue.
